Does the 2017 Can-AM Spyder F3 have recalls?

2 NHTSA recall campaigns on file. Recall repairs are free at franchised dealers.

24V728000TransmissionSeptember 30, 2024 · 8,721 units

Defect

Bombardier Recreational Products (BRP) is recalling certain 2017-2019 Can-Am Spyder F3 and RT motorcycles. The engine output shaft may fatigue and break, resulting in a loss of drive power.

Consequence

A loss of drive power increases the risk of a crash.

Remedy

The output shaft will be replaced based on the mileage of the vehicles. Owner notification letters were mailed February 5, 2025. Owners may contact BRP customer service at 1-888-272-9222.

22V352000TransmissionMay 18, 2022 · 30,389 units

Defect

Bombardier Recreational Products, Inc. (BRP) is recalling certain 2015-2019 Can-Am Spyder F3 and RT motorcycles. The front sprocket may be defective and prematurely wear, resulting in a loss of drive power.

Consequence

A loss of drive power increases the risk of a crash.

Remedy

Dealers will perform an interim repair until parts become available. Once parts are available, the front sprocket will be replaced,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ed May 26, 2022. Owners may contact BRP customer service at 1-888-272-9222.

2017 Can-AM Spyder F3 — common questions

Is the 2017 Can-AM Spyder F3 reliable?

The record is thin — 3 NHTSA complaints — so owner-report data can't strongly confirm reliability either way, though 2 recalls should be verified as completed.

Does the 2017 Can-AM Spyder F3 have recalls?

Yes — NHTSA lists 2 recall campaigns affecting the 2017 Can-AM Spyder F3. Recall repairs are free at franchised dealers; check the VIN at nhtsa.gov/recalls to confirm the work was done.
